In a captivating exploration of human evolution, a group of authors delves into the complexities of our ancestry and the scientific principles underpinning it. They recount how Charles Darwin's revolutionary ideas initially faced skepticism and ridicule, igniting debates that would shape the future of biological sciences. Through engaging narratives and insightful analysis, the authors invite readers to reconsider the relationship between humans and their primate relatives, elucidating how evolutionary processes contribute to our current understanding of humanity.

As the narrative unfolds, the book presents a blend of historical context and modern scientific findings, illustrating the profound connections shared among species. The authors illuminate the nuances of evolutionary science, making it accessible and engaging for a broad audience. With each chapter, they unravel the intricate tapestry of life, reminding readers that the journey of evolution is ongoing and deeply woven into the fabric of existence.
